Motor Max car collection

Motor Max has been around for a good while, producing a vast range of diecast vehicles. They aren’t exactly known for being ultra-high-end like some of the super-detailed brands, but that’s part of their charm. They focus on producing affordable and accessible models, which makes them a hit with casual collectors, kids, and even those who just want a little piece of automotive history on their shelves.

There are several reasons why Motor Max holds a special place in the hearts (and on the shelves) of Canadian collectors. Firstly, they are widely available at major retailers across the country. You can find them at Walmart, Canadian Tire, Toys R Us (when it was still around!), and even some smaller hobby shops. This accessibility is a big factor.

Secondly, the price point is attractive. Compared to some of the more premium diecast brands, Motor Max cars are relatively inexpensive. This means you can build a substantial collection without breaking the bank. It’s a budget-friendly way to enjoy the hobby.

Thirdly, Motor Max offers a diverse range of models. From classic American muscle cars to modern European sports cars, and even trucks and emergency vehicles, there’s something for everyone. They frequently release new models and variations, keeping the collecting scene fresh and exciting.

Finding Motor Max Cars in 2024

So, where do you find these little gems in 2024? As mentioned earlier, major retailers are a good starting point. Keep an eye out for new releases and restocks. Don’t be afraid to check the toy aisles regularly, as inventory can change quickly.

Online marketplaces like eBay and Facebook Marketplace are also great resources. You can often find rare or discontinued models, as well as lots of cars being sold by other collectors. Just be sure to do your research and check the seller’s feedback before making a purchase.

Local toy and hobby shops can also be a treasure trove of diecast cars. They may have a smaller selection than the big retailers, but they often carry unique or hard-to-find models. Plus, you can support a local business!

Collecting Tips for Motor Max Cars

Alright, let’s talk strategy. If you’re serious about collecting Motor Max cars, here are a few tips to keep in mind. First, decide what you want to collect. Do you have a particular make or model you’re interested in? Are you focusing on a specific era of cars? Narrowing your focus can help you stay organized and avoid getting overwhelmed.

Second, pay attention to condition. Like any collectible, the condition of the car can significantly impact its value. Look for cars that are in their original packaging, with no damage or wear. Mint condition cars are always more desirable.

Third, be patient. Finding rare or sought-after models can take time. Don’t get discouraged if you don’t find what you’re looking for right away. Keep searching, and eventually, you’ll strike gold.

Fourth, network with other collectors. Join online forums or Facebook groups dedicated to diecast cars. This is a great way to learn about new releases, find rare models, and connect with other enthusiasts. Plus, you can trade or sell cars with other collectors.

Motor Max vs. Other Diecast Brands

It’s important to understand where Motor Max fits within the broader diecast landscape. As mentioned, they are generally considered a budget-friendly brand. Their models are not as intricately detailed or meticulously crafted as those from brands like Hot Wheels Premium, Auto World, or Greenlight. However, this doesn’t mean they are not worth collecting.

Motor Max offers a good balance of affordability and variety. They are a great option for collectors who are just starting out or who want to build a large collection without spending a fortune. They also offer some unique models that you won’t find from other brands.

Potential Value and Future of Motor Max Collectibles

While Motor Max cars are not typically seen as high-value investments, some models can appreciate over time, especially rare or discontinued releases. Keeping an eye on limited editions or special promotional items can be a good strategy. The value is often driven by scarcity and demand within the collector community.

As the diecast hobby continues to grow, the popularity of Motor Max cars is likely to remain strong. Their affordability and accessibility make them a staple in the collecting world. Cleaning and Displaying your Motor Max Cars

To keep your Motor Max collection looking its best, it’s important to clean and display them properly. Use a soft, dry cloth to gently dust your cars regularly.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as these can damage the paint or decals. For more stubborn dirt, you can use a slightly damp cloth with a mild soap solution.

There are many different ways to display your diecast cars. You can use display cases, shelves, or even shadow boxes. Consider the size of your collection and the available space when choosing a display method. Be sure to protect your cars from direct sunlight, as this can cause the paint to fade over time.
